indie has office locations and career opportunities across the globe.The position(s) below are for office locations excluding Quebec. For job opportunities at our Quebec office, please click here.Do you enjoy working in a creative fast-growing entrepreneurial environment? With indie youll never walk alone! We place high value on our teams and pursue excellence for our employees and customers!indie is empowering the Autotech revolution with next generation automotive semiconductors and software platforms. We focus on edge sensors spanning multiple modalities including LiDAR, radar, ultrasound and vision for Advanced Driver Assistance Systems (ADAS), autonomous vehicles, connected car, user experience and electrification applications.As a Software QA Engineer in indies Vision Business Unit, you will play a key role in ensuring the quality and reliability of our cutting-edge image and video processing solutions. You will design and execute test plans, develop automated test scripts, and validate embedded software for our current and next-generation ICs in the rapidly expanding automotive camera market.Key ResponsibilitiesDevelop, maintain, and execute detailed test cases and test plans to validate both generic and customer-specific software releases.Write and execute embedded test code in C to validate software directly on hardware.Automate test cases using Python and the Robot Framework.Participate in code reviews and collaborate with software development teams to triage and resolve issues.Log and track software defects with comprehensive bug reports, ensuring thorough regression testing upon resolution.Conduct manual test cycles, including regression, release, and ad hoc testing, while documenting results in test management tools.QualificationsBachelors degree in Computer Science, Electrical/Computer Engineering, Information Technology, or a related field.Proficiency in C/C++ programming, Python scripting, and Windows/Linux shell scripting.Strong analytical and problem-solving skills with keen attention to detail.Excellent verbal and written communication skills with the ability to work effectively in a team environment.Experience working with hardware and circuit boards.Basic understanding of the software development life cycle (SDLC) and software testing methodologies.Familiarity with testing tools and automation frameworks (e.g., JIRA, Robot Framework) is a plus.indie Semiconductor and its subsidiaries are equal opportunity, inclusive employers and will consider all applicants without regard to age, ancestry, color, marital status, medical condition, mental or physical disability, national origin, race, religion, political and/or third-party affiliation, sex, pregnancy, sexual orientation, gender identity, military or veteran status, or any other characteristic protected by law.We encourage applications from all qualified candidates and will accommodate applicants needs under the respective laws throughout all stages of the recruitment and selection process. #J-18808-Ljbffr
Job Title
Software QA Engineer